I. BRIEF OVERVIEW OF STRUCTURE AND CONTENT:
The Haldeman Diaries: Inside the Nixon White House is a multimedia CD-ROM containing material from the book of the same title by former White House Chief of Staff H.R. Haldeman, along with photographs and movie clips from the Watergate era, a search function, and an easy-to-navigate interface.

III. USING THE HALDEMAN DIARIES:
IIIa. The Main Screen:
The opening screen contains an image of a desk with seven distinct items on it, each one a button linked to an element of the database.

The options are as follows:
- Notebooks: Click here to display the Table of Contents window, which lists the different sections of the Diaries. In the Table of Contents, click the title of any section to go there immediately. You can go to the Table of Contents anytime by choosing it from the View menu.
- Diary: Click here to display the Diary window. Diary entries appear by date. Buttons along the bottom let you skip forward or back by day, month, or year, or print the entry. When a person's name is highlighted in a diary entry, you can click on the name to jump to a biography of that person. It has the same buttons as the Diary window. You can go to the Diary/Schedule window anytime by choosing Pres. Activities from the View menu.
- Appointment Book: Click here to display the Diary/Schedule window, a split window that lets you compare a Diary entry on the left to the President's schedule for that day on the right. It has the same buttons as the Diary window. You can go to the Diary/Schedule window anytime by choosing Pres. Activities from the View menu.
- Movie Camera: Click here to see a list of clips filmed by Haldeman while he was Chief of Staff. After you choose a clip, it appears in a play window with narrative text underneath. Press to play the clip. You can go to the list of clips anytime by choosing Movies from the View menu.
- Photo Album: Click here to see a list of photographs from the Haldeman scrapbooks and White House archives. After you choose a photo, it appears in a window with some descriptive text underneath. You can go to the list of photographs anytime by choosing Photos from the View menu.
- Magnifying Glass: Click here to begin a search for specific text. Type what you want to find--a name, location, or topic. The software reports the dates of any diary entries that include the text you typed. You can start a search anytime by choosing Search from the View menu.
- Biography Folders: Click here to see a list of names. After you choose a name, a brief biography of that person appears in a window with buttons that display text and visual references to that person. You can access biographies anytime by choosing Biographies from the View menu.
IIIb. Navigational Buttons:
In any area of the interface except the "desk" starting point, buttons along the bottom of the window allow easy navigation:
- Main Menu: Returns you to the "desk" image.
- Contents: Displays the Table of Contents window.
- Back: Jumps back to the section you most recently left. For example, if you clicked a name highlighted in a Diary entry to jump to the Biography of that person, clicking Back would take you from the Biography section back to the Diary entry where you started.
- Notes: Lets you write and name notes about what you've learned. Later you can access your notes by name, associate them with a diary entry, and print them if you like.
- Search: Begins a search for the text you type. Same as choosing Search from the View menu.
- Help: Displays detailed explanations of how to use the many features and options of The Haldeman Diaries. Same as choosing Help from the Help menu.
- Exit: Quits the Haldeman Diaries. Same as choosing Exit from the File menu.
